首页后端开发PHPphp mysql export

php mysql export

时间2023-11-19 07:48:03发布访客分类PHP浏览945
导读:在网站开发中,我们经常需要将数据库表格导出成文件。那么,如何在PHP中实现MySQL导出呢?本文将为大家介绍使用PHP进行MySQL导出的方法。一、MySQL导出原理在介绍导出方法之前,我们先来了解一下MySQL导出原理。MySQL导出就是...
在网站开发中,我们经常需要将数据库表格导出成文件。那么,如何在PHP中实现MySQL导出呢?本文将为大家介绍使用PHP进行MySQL导出的方法。一、MySQL导出原理在介绍导出方法之前,我们先来了解一下MySQL导出原理。MySQL导出就是将数据库中特定的表或查询结果输出到文件中,导出的文件可以是像CSV、JSON、XML、Excel等格式。导出这些数据的关键在于MySQL的输出函数。在PHP中,我们最常使用的MySQL输出函数是mysql_query()函数和mysqli_query()函数。这些函数通过从服务器获取数据并在PHP脚本中格式化输出,将结果直接写入文件中。下面我们就来具体讲解如何实现PHP和MySQL之间的交互,实现MySQL导出的操作。二、MySQL导出操作实现MySQL导出操作需要进行以下准备工作:1、连接到MySQL数据库连接数据库时,我们需要指定服务器、用户名和密码,同时还要选定一个数据库。2、查询需要导出的数据在进行数据导出前,我们要先通过select语句查询需要导出的数据。3、将查询结果存入文件我们可以使用PHP提供的文件函数,例如fwrite()函数将查询结果存入文件。下面我们来看具体的示例代码:连接MySQL:
从MySQL数据库中选择数据:
将查询结果输出到文件中:
通过以上三个步骤,我们就可以实现将MySQL表格导出为CSV文件的操作。对于其他格式的文件导出,我们可以通过改变文件后缀名,例如将上面的test.csv改成test.json,则输出的文件就是JSON格式。在具体操作时,我们还需要注意以下几点:1、查询语句要尽量使用limit限制查询范围,数据量太大会占用太多的内存。例如:SELECT * FROM testtab limit 0,1000。2、CSV文件中的一行记录需要以逗号隔开,或者使用PHP提供的fputcsv()函数,其会在记录两端加上引号,以防止数据中含有逗号出错。3、导出的文件名应该根据输出的文件格式进行修改,避免出现格式混淆的情况。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: php mysql export
本文地址: https://pptw.com/jishu/545754.html
php ocx 控件 php mysql select

游客 回复需填写必要信息